Thursday evening... last home shave before I head off for a long weekend in Limerick ;).

Prep: Hot shower, King of Shaves SuperScrub. Generous sized shower tray and large mirror so I tend to shave in the shower. Keep a tin of blue goo to smear on the mirror as it keeps the condensation at bay!

Razor: Muhle R89.
Blade: Shark SuperChrome.
Brush: Shaving Shack Buccaneer pure badger.
Bowl: Chrome bowl from Executive Shaving.
Soap: T&H 1805 shave cream.
Post: Splash of cold water followed by T&H Trafalgar balm then DR Harris Arlington Cologne.

Wash bag for trip: Parker 96R, one SuperChrome blade, SS brush, empty DR Harris sampler pot refilled with Windsor shave cream, Clinique Men M Lotion, Christian Dior Farenheit EDT. I hand lather while travelling and tend keep the weight down by using moisturiser as an aftershave balm. On longer trips I refill a GFT skin food sample pot to take.

My toughest choice for travel is always what evening Cologne to take. As I'll be spending most of the weekend in a pub I've gone for Farenheit for the smell of spilt petrol with a leathery drydown. Admittedly the T&H 1805 Cologne did get added and removed a few times but I decided the weather won't quite be warm enough to pull off a marine.
